Re: 5/10 at venetian- river bluff
[ QUOTE ]
Some older guy makes it $40 from middle position. I get A2 on the button and make it $120. sb calls(he's only been at the table for a little bit, and the only hand he's played, he ended up pushing and wasn't called. He's deep with about $4k. I have like $2k.) old guy folds. HU to flop. flop: KT3 He checks, and I check behind. turn: J He checks, and I bet $150. He calls. River is a blank. He checks and I fire $300. Thoughts? [/ QUOTE ] This story is inconsistant with everything but KK & TT, which is clearly a small fraction of your range. Unless you're against an idiot, or a weak-tight (and what you describe doesn't sound like either), save your money. |

Re: 5/10 at venetian- river bluff
[quote
he cold called from sb. so I'm assuming a decent pair here. if i bet flop i'm getting called pretty much every time here. do you disagree? [/ QUOTE ] If you guys are over 200bbs deep, he could easily cold call with something like 66. More of a read on villain would help - but I wouldn't necessarily limit his range to JJ+. Either way, if you were intent on bluffing, you should to start on the flop. Also, there's roughly 300 in the pot - I think you have to bet more than 150. 200 at least. |
